We designed the Triumph 23 for those who want to run longer. The softer, lighter PWRRUN PB midsole—now with more cushioning—delivers a responsive ride that can power you through. It's paired with a premium, super-responsive sockliner (SRS) and an updated outsole, giving you smooth, flexible transitions mile after mile. Whether it’s a slow long run or jumping in a weekend 5K, this shoe will stretch your comfort zone with every step.

Pronation

Pronation is a natural and important motion the foot makes to absorb the shock of hitting the ground. Some people have more movement than others. To much movement relative to the individual could result in the overloading of stabilizing tendons, ligaments and muscles around the ankle, knee or hip . Some shoes can work with your foot to slow down the movement, reduce the angle of the movement and help your body to move in a more controlled way.
